谷歌浏览器的资源监控功能使用指南
随着互联网的快速发展,网页应用程序日益复杂,用户对浏览器性能的要求也随之提高。谷歌浏览器(Google Chrome)凭借其强大的功能和优异的性能,成为了全球最受欢迎的浏览器之一。其中,资源监控功能是用户分析和优化浏览体验的重要工具。本文将详细介绍谷歌浏览器的资源监控功能及其使用方法。
### 什么是资源监控功能?
资源监控功能是谷歌浏览器内置的开发者工具之一。它允许用户实时监控网页加载过程中的各种资源使用情况,包括网络请求、内存使用、CPU占用等。通过分析这些数据,用户可以识别性能瓶颈,优化网页性能,从而提供更流畅的用户体验。
### 如何打开资源监控工具?
1. **打开开发者工具**:在谷歌浏览器中,右键单击任意网页,选择“检查”(Inspect),或者使用快捷键`Ctrl+Shift+I`(Windows)或`Cmd+Opt+I`(Mac)。
2. **选择“Performance”面板**:在开发者工具的顶部选项卡中,找到“Performance”选项,并点击它。此面板将提供有关页面性能的详尽信息。
### 如何使用资源监控工具?
1. **记录性能数据**:点击“Record”按钮开始记录。接着刷新页面或进行相关操作,以捕获页面加载和交互过程中的数据。
2. **查看分析结果**:记录完成后,点击“Stop”按钮。浏览器将生成一个性能概述,包括时间线、函数调用、内存使用情况等。用户可以通过查看时间线,了解哪些操作耗时较长,从而寻找优化的切入点。
### 关键指标解析
- **网络请求**:可以监测每个资源(如图片、脚本、样式表等)加载的时间和大小。关注高耗时的请求,考虑压缩资源或使用延迟加载(lazy loading)技术。
- **CPU占用**:通过查看帧的频率(fps)和CPU使用率,分析JavaScript执行的效率。如发现CPU占用过高,可以考虑优化代码,减少不必要的计算或使用更高效的算法。
- **内存使用**:监测内存占用情况,以便及时发现内存泄漏的问题。内存不释放会导致浏览器性能逐渐下降,因此确保使用完资源后释放它们至关重要。
### 实践中操作技巧
- **使用网络筛选工具**:在“Network”面板中,可以应用不同的筛选器(如XHR、JS、CSS等)快速定位特定类型的资源,帮助更高效地进行性能调优。
- **比较性能**:使用“Lighthouse”工具进行页面性能审计,生成详细报告并提出改进建议。此工具提供的分数和建议可以指导开发者更有针对性地进行优化。
- **导出和分享数据**:表现分析完成后,可以导出性能数据,以便与团队分享和讨论。
### 总结
谷歌浏览器的资源监控功能为开发者和高级用户提供了强大的性能分析工具,是优化网页和应用的重要伙伴。熟练掌握这些监控工具,不仅能提高网页的加载速度和响应能力,还能为用户带来更好的使用体验。通过定期监测和优化,保持网页的优秀表现,绝对是现代网站开发不可或缺的一部分。希望本文的指南能帮助你充分利用谷歌浏览器的资源监控功能,提升你的网页性能。